How the quiz works
The 30 questions are organized into six groups of five, one per CEFR level, and get progressively harder: starting with basic vocabulary and present-tense sentences, and ending with near-native lexical precision, layered irony, and inference from short passages. You'll see one question at a time and can move back and forth before finishing.
Your estimated level isn't just your total score: it's the highest level where you answer most questions correctly and every easier level too. That keeps a lucky guess on one hard question from outweighing a shaky grasp of the basics. All scoring happens in your browser; nothing you answer is sent anywhere or saved.
The CEFR scale, in brief
CEFR (the Common European Framework of Reference for Languages) is the same A1–C2 scale used by most language courses and textbooks. Spanish Stories currently publishes stories across all six levels:
You can understand and use very basic phrases, introduce yourself, and follow simple everyday sentences when people speak slowly and clearly.
